Cognitive Map
A mental representation of one's physical environment, facilitating navigation and understanding of spatial relationships.
Latent Learning
Learning that occurs without any obvious reinforcement and is not demonstrated until there is an incentive to do so.
Fixed-interval
A method of reinforcement where rewards are dispensed for the initial response after a set time period has elapsed.
Variable-interval
A schedule of reinforcement where a response is rewarded after an unpredictable amount of time has passed, in behaviorism.
